Wouldn't it be cool if there was a way to play and interact with matrices in code like a mathematician can do on paper? What is so cool about that is, that instead of working with matrices as rectangles of numbers like a computer normally does, you can employ structural information while still exploiting most of the freedom you have when scribbling on a piece of paper. At first sight this seems hard to realize efficiently but as we show quite the contrary is the case. A structure driven approach for handling matrices implies great flexibility, speed and fun!
